9.3 Resistance and resistivity
1 define resistance
2 recall and use V = IR
3 sketch the I–V characteristics of a metallic conductor at constant temperature, a semiconductor diode
and a filament lamp
4 explain that the resistance of a filament lamp increases as current increases because its temperature
increases
5 state Ohm’s law
6 recall and use R = ρL /A
7 understand that the resistance of a light-dependent resistor (LDR) decreases as the light intensity
increases
8 understand that the resistance of a thermistor decreases as the temperature increases (it will be
assumed that thermistors have a negative temperature coefficient)
